I'm using the MS office 365 proplus. When I'm using Word, sometimes the undo button is greyed out, and I can't undo with ctrl+z, it just doesn't do anything, as if there's nothing to undo even though I typed a lot of stuff right before.
I corrected this problem before manually by editing the level of undo in word in the registry entry, which somehow became "0" even though I never changed it. But now it is happening again.
It would be extremely frustrating to modify the registry entry every now and then (if that's even the problem). So I would like to know what's causing the undo button to lose function in the first place.
